For I Do Not Know Their Limits…

 

But I will hope continually,

And will praise You yet more and more.

My mouth shall tell of Your righteousness

And Your salvation all the day,

For I do not know their limits.

I will go in the strength of the Lord GOD;

I will make mention of Your righteousness, of Yours only.Psalm 71:14-16


What hit my heart as I read these verses this morning?  Our God is illimitable...He is incapable of being limited or bounded...He is measureless.  Thinking on its meaning in terms of the works and promises of God strengthened my faith and encouraged my heart.  


Beloved…Stand still and consider the wondrous works of God! His arm is not short and his abilities are illimitable.  There is nothing too hard for Him. He is able to do exceedingly abundantly above all that we ask or think.


The older I get the more I truly see and acknowledge that ALL the good fruit in my life has not come from me but is and was the work of the Holy Spirit’s indwelling presence in me.  Apart from Him, I can do NOTHING to the praise of the glory of His grace.  


Oh, Infinite Father…Teach me Your statutes and help me to abide in Your perfect love. Thank you that my hope and my expectation is from You because Your steadfast love toward me never ceases.  Your compassions fail not and Your faithfulness is great. As David did, I also will praise You more and more.
